German Chancellor Friedrich Merz is visiting Israel for the first time since taking office in May.
His visit comes just days after Germany decided to lift a three-month suspension on arms exports to Israel that it said could be used in the Gaza Strip.
Merz, who has said he does not consider Israel’s actions in Gaza to be genocide, is scheduled to meet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u on Sunday to discuss bilateral relations, the ceasefire in Gaza, and other matters.
Germany is Israel’s second-largest arms supplier after the United States and its fifth-largest export partner, long standing as one of Israel’s staunchest supporters.
